This postwar cooperative was built in 1963 and converted to coop in 1986. It has 404 apartments, 30 floors, 4 elevators, a full time doorman and concierge and a central laundry room. There is also a basketball court, parking, garage, a children's playroom, 2 private playgrounds, a private 5 acre park, and a storage room.
The Upper West Side is uniquely located between both Central Park and Riverside Park. There is plenty of shopping and fine dining on the Upper West Side. In addition, you have the Museum of Natural History, The Planetarium, Lincoln Center and Columbus Circle. There are plenty of opportunities to enjoy Jazz, ballet, concerts and even dancing in the streets.
Some of the famous restaurants include Bar Masa, Picholine, Ouest, PJ Clarks, Jean Georges, Carmines, Landmarc and Avoce.
